Solid fuel boiler pump Q10: Connection of a circulation pump for the
boiler circuit for the connection of a solid fuel boiler.
Time setting 5 K13: The relay is controlled by the time program 5 ac­
cording to the settings.
Buffer return valve Y15: This valve must be configured for the return
temperature increase/reduction or partial charging of the buffer storage
tank.
Solar pump ext exch K9: The solar circuit pump for the external heat ex­
changer K9 must be set here.
Solar ctrl elem buffer K8: If several exchangers are connected, the buf­
fer storage tank must be set at the respective relay output and the type
of solar regulating unit must be defined under prog.no.5840.
Solar ctrl elem swi pool K18: If several exchangers are connected, the
swimming pool must be set at the respective relay output and the type of
the solar regulating unit must be defined in prog.no. 5840.
Swimming pool pump Q19: Connection of a swimming pool pump at the
input Q19 .
Cascade pump Q25: Common boiler pump for all boilers in a cascade.
St tank transfer pump Q11: The DHW storage tank can be heated by the
buffer storage tank subject to it being hot enough. This transfer is
brought about by transfer pump Q11.
Hot water mixing pump Q35: Separate pump for storage circulation dur­
ing active legionella function.
HW interm circ pump Q33: Charging pump for DHW cylinder with exter­
nal heat exchanger.
Heat request K27: Output K27 is activated as soon as a heat demand
exists in the system.
heating pump CH1 Q2/heating pump CH2 Q6: The relay is used for ac­
tuating the heating circuit pump Q2/Q6.
Hot water ctrl elem Q3: Depending on the hydraulics a connected DHW
charging pump or diverting valve.
Status output K35: The status output is operated when a command ex­
ists from the controller to the burner control. If there is a disturbance,
which prevents the burner control from operating, the status output is
switched off.
Status information K36: The output is set when the burner is in opera­
tion.
Flue gas damper K37: This function activates the flue gas damper con­
trol. If the flue gas damper control is activated the burner will only start
operating when the flue gas damper is open.
Fan shutdown K38: This output serves to switch the fan off. The output
is activated when the fan is needed; otherwise it is not activated. The
fan should be switched off as often as possible in order to minimise the
total energy consumption of the system.
Sensor input BX1 (5930),Sensor input BX2 (5931) andSensor
input BX3 (5932)
Functions in addition to the basic functions are made possible by configur­
ing the sensor inputs.
None: Sensor inputs deactivated.
Hot water sensor B31: Second DHW sensor, which is used for full
charging of the legionella function.
Collector sensor B6: First solar collector sensor in a collector field.
HW circulation sensor B39: Sensor for DHW circulation return.
Buffer sensor B4: Lower buffer storage tank sensor.
Buffer sensor B41: Centre buffer storage tank sensor.
Common flow sensor B10: Common flow sensor for boiler cascades.
Solid fuel boiler sensor B22: Sensor for the acquisition of the tempera­
ture of a solid fuel boiler.
HW charging sensor B36: DHW sensor for DHW charging systems.
Buffer sensor B42: Upper buffer storage tank sensor.
Common return sensor B73: Return sensor for the return diversion func­
tion.
Cascade return sensor B70: Common return sensor for boiler cascades.
Swimming pool sensor B13: Sensor for measurement of swimming pool
temp.
